i ve tried to get the mic elements from various elements,to build a small harp mic just to do it,ive got some elements from a real cheap vocal mic,a telophone,a camcorder mic,and one or 2 more i cant rmember where i have some scraps mostly and that may be the problem,but i ive tried,wiring a a old cut up guitar cord ive had in my scrapes to each mic and put the cord into a amp that i use to play my store bought mics into so i know the amp works,ive thought the cut cord maybe has a short so ive tried another old cord but the problem still could be old cords but anyway not one of these mics make any sound when i attach the guitar cord 2 wires 1 ground one hot ? wrap, seperate plug into amp?not working ive tried 5 or 6 mic elements not one has worked. I firgure the odds are at least one would work unless im not doing something right,Ive thought maybe i need a extra ground besides the ground from the gutar cord? i know nothing about eletronics,i ve kinda watched a few of the videos they all seem to only have 2 wires to hook up i think.I cant firgure out why out of 6 tried not one worked any know what im doing wrong

Have you got something to check the continuity in your cable. Maybe the centre wire is broken or not connected to the jack plug properly. Can you check them with a battery and bulb or something. Better still do you have meter?

Do the chords work OK with a guitar? You need to ensure the chord is OK before proceeding further?

Yes Hobo, it is only the two wires in most cases. The one you took out of the camcorder may be an electret mic which would need to be wired differently with a small power supply.
